i've been reading about the hitch minnow. back in the day they were an important food source for the Pomo tribes. today, only a few thousand fish migrate into TWO creeks to spawn. back in the day, i figured not only did they provide sustenance for the local people, the big bass probably grubbed them as well. what a bummer!! that hitch minnow doesnt look delicious. i wonder if this is affecting the BIGger bass?
